Appian (APPN) Share-based Compensation (2017 - 2025)

Appian's Share-based Compensation history spans 9 years, with the latest figure at $10.5 million for Q4 2025.

  • For the quarter ending Q4 2025, Share-based Compensation rose 16.76% year-over-year to $10.5 million, compared with a TTM value of $41.5 million through Dec 2025, up 6.39%, and an annual FY2025 reading of $41.5 million, up 6.39% over the prior year.
  • Share-based Compensation for Q4 2025 was $10.5 million at Appian, up from $10.3 million in the prior quarter.
  • The five-year high for Share-based Compensation was $11.4 million in Q4 2022, with the low at $4.6 million in Q2 2021.
  • Average Share-based Compensation over 5 years is $9.3 million, with a median of $10.1 million recorded in 2023.
  • Year-over-year, Share-based Compensation soared 127.1% in 2021 and then fell 13.68% in 2024.
  • Tracing APPN's Share-based Compensation over 5 years: stood at $6.2 million in 2021, then soared by 85.35% to $11.4 million in 2022, then fell by 10.8% to $10.2 million in 2023, then fell by 11.19% to $9.0 million in 2024, then rose by 16.76% to $10.5 million in 2025.
